Introduction

Heat exchangers are vital equipment in numerous industries, central to controlling efficiency and cost-effectiveness in operations. This comprehensive heat exchanger training course will provide a deep dive into the various types of industrial heat exchangers, their functionalities, and applications. An understanding of heat transfer principles and their relevance to heat exchanger design and operation is crucial for improving the operational efficiency and longevity of the equipment.

Participants in the heat exchanger design and maintenance course will be equipped with knowledge of the utilization of pertinent design codes and standards such as API, TEMA, and ASME.

The heat exchanger design and maintenance course covers critical aspects such as material selection, understanding of heat exchanger thermodynamics, heat exchange efficiency, and how these factors impact the cost and effectiveness of heat exchange solutions in industry.

Course Content

Unit 1: Types and Application of Heat Exchangers

  • Overview and fundamentals.
  • Learn about the significance of heat exchange in the petroleum, petrochemical, and process industries.
  • Heat transfer fundamentals and heat transfer coefficients.
  • Heat exchanger types and applications.
  • Shell and tube heat exchangers.
  • Compact heat exchangers.
  • Plate heat exchangers.
  • Print circuit heat exchangers.
  • Heat pipes.
  • Air-cooled heat exchangers.
  • Regenerative heat exchangers.
  • The geometry of Shell and Tube Heat Exchangers (STHE) and double pipes - TEMA nomenclature, front-end head types, shell types, rear-end types, double pipe units, and selection guidelines.
